Scientific supervision over students: tandem accompaniment and technologies of tutoring

M.A. Fedorova

Abstract

Described are meanings of pedagogical interaction, pedagogical accompaniment, scientific supervision and tutoring. Analysed are fundamental problems of scientific supervision over students. Examined are conditions for successful development of students’ motivation, engaged in scientific activity by using of tutoring pedagogical technologies, and organization of tandem work of scientific supervisors of general and specialized sub-faculties.
